Abstract: This disclosure relates to collision resolution for overlapping uplink transmissions, and includes a method and apparatus for identifying a plurality of scheduled uplink transmissions that overlap in at least a first slot and a second slot, wherein the plurality of uplink transmissions comprises a high priority uplink transmission scheduled for repetitive transmission across at least a first slot and a second slot and further comprises one or more uplink transmissions scheduled in the first slot and two or more uplink transmissions scheduled in the second slot, wherein the two or more uplink transmissions scheduled in the second slot comprise at least a first low priority uplink transmission and a second high priority uplink transmission; and performing a first collision resolution procedure in the first slot and performing a second collision resolution procedure in the second slot, the second collision resolution procedure being independent of the first collision resolution procedure.

Abstract: Methods, systems, and devices for wireless communications are described for relayed sidelink communications in which a set of relays receives a groupcast sidelink communication from a source and relay the communication to a destination using cooperative multiple-input multiple-output (MIMO) techniques. A source, such as a source user equipment (UE), may reserve resources for the groupcast sidelink communication and the cooperative MIMO transmissions, and may transmit a resource reservation message with an indication of the reserved resources. The resource reservation message may be transmitted in a sidelink control information transmission, in a medium access control message, or any combinations thereof. In the event of a collision in reserved resources of multiple different sources, the sources or relays may determine a priority of each communication and transmit a selected communication based on the priority determination.

Abstract: Methods, systems, and devices for wireless communications are described. A user equipment (UE) may be configured to measure sidelink channel conditions for a group of UEs and transmit a report (e.g., a channel state information (CSI) report) to a base station indicating the sidelink channel conditions. The base station may transmit control information (e.g., group-common downlink control information (GC-DCI)) to the group of UEs triggering the UEs to transmit sidelink reference signals (e.g., CSI reference signals (CSI-RS)) on the sidelink channels so that the UE can measure the sidelink channel conditions and transmit the report. Based on the report, the base station may transmit control information (e.g., a downlink control information (DCI) message) scheduling sidelink communications for the group of UEs. In some examples, the UE may act as a relay node for the group of UEs, and forward control information to the group of UEs.

Abstract: Methods, systems, and devices for wireless communications are described to support codebook construction for enhanced hybrid automatic repeat request (HARQ) feedback. A user equipment (UE) may be configured to support a first type of HARQ feedback and a second type of HARQ feedback that includes additional information relative to the first type. A base station may transmit multiple downlink transmissions to the UE, where a first set of the downlink transmissions may be associated with the first type of HARQ feedback and a second set of the downlink transmissions may be associated with the second type of HARQ feedback. The UE may attempt to decode the downlink transmissions and may generate respective feedback for the downlink transmissions. The UE may construct a single HARQ codebook to multiplex the different types of HARQ feedback for the downlink transmissions and may transmit the HARQ codebook to the base station.
